Tibetan Teachers Visit
Ridgeway School were the proud hosts for two teachers from Northern India this term. Ms Yarphel Ghani and Mr Kelsang Dawa are Tibetans living in exile whose schools provide education for Tibetan refugees...

National Science Week
National Science week this year ran from March 11 – 20. At Ridgeway this was marked by a variety of hugely successful events which began with our partner primary schools sending eight students each to compete to build structure out of straws and marshmallows... [Read article in full]
